I voted no, only because of the new CAP rules.
I said it many times, teams are going to be forced to trade in order to not pay a lot of money. In fact, I think these new rules are going to affect the NBA in very bad way, specially teams that will be over the cap repeatedly.
Either players start taking big cuts in salary (in order to get another star) or they will go to small makets that can pay them. Its a good thing probably for the small teams, but im expecting a lot of stars moving around every year.
